Houston Methodist The Woodlands is seeking a board-certified Internal Medicine physician to supervise Internal Medicine residents and serve as Core Faculty for the Internal Medicine residency program. This is a clinical faculty position with a strong focus on academic responsibilities. Responsibilities include:
- Serve as attending/faculty physicians in the residency continuity clinic supervising residents.
- Provide direct patient care for patients.
- Assist in developing, directing, and managing the Internal Medicine residency program.
- Administer and maintain an educational environment conducive to educating residents in each of the ACGME competency areas.
- Regularly participate in organized clinical discussions, rounds, including journal clubs and conferences.
- Serve as role models and mentors for the residents.
- Participate in scholarly activity and quality improvement projects with the residents.
- Opportunity to join a collaborative and engaged leadership team committed to mentorship, innovation, and excellence in graduate medical education
The ideal candidate will have proficiency in teaching and precepting residents, a minimum of three years of experience in graduate medical education, and skills in research or quality improvement focused in ambulatory care & hospital settings. The ideal candidate will bring demonstrated leadership in GME, including residency program administration, curriculum development, and resident mentorship. A strong track record in teaching within an ambulatory care setting, along with a passion for shaping the culture and growth of a residency program. Support and infrastructure are available for scholarly activity, including quality improvement initiatives, research collaboration, and national presentations. This position also provides opportunity to join a collaborative and engaged leadership team committed to mentorship, innovation, and excellence in graduate medical education
Qualifications include current certification by the American Board of Internal Medicine and eligibility for unrestricted medical licensure in the state of Texas.
The core faculty will also be provided academic titles with our Houston Methodist Academic Institute and our Medical School affiliates such as Weill Cornell Medical College and/or Texas A & M College of Medicine. Ultimate title of Assistant/Associate/Full Clinical Professor is commensurate with experience.
